  3. After finding a wallet in the street tepper calls the owner in order to return it. After making the call he discovers that the lottery ticket inside is a $6 million winner. To add to things his friends are on their way over for their weekly poker night & the groups tradition is to bet their lottery ticket.

Apr 30, 2020 · Finder’s Fee Unbiased Movie Review April 30, 2020 Off By Dan James Pantone Released in 2001 and directed by Jeff Probst, Finder’s Fee is a North American film centred on a man who finds a wallet containing a lottery ticket worth six million dollars, and the consequences of his decisions regarding the ticket.
